According to TMZThe cause of death of the young reality star is not surprising, given his history of health problems. Officially, Waldroup’s death was caused by congestive heart disease. This was triggered by morbid obesity in the beginning and cardiomyopathy at the end.
Reality star, who weighed 580 pounds, also had a history high blood pressure, suicidal thinking, and was a recovering heroin addict. After Waldroup’s body was found, Suboxone was found in Waldroup’s bedroom. This confirmed his drug addiction. His death was not caused by drugs, but the autopsy showed that his past drug abuse had contributed to his death.

The 30-year old was a fan favorite shiner on Discovery along with his father Jeff, and other stars of Discovery. According to him, his troubles were caused by the death of his sister. TMZHis family remembered his struggle with cancer at the time of his death “survivor’s guilt.”
“Growing up Lance was extremely close to his sister Lyndsey. Lyndsey loved to cook and Lance loved to eat! His sister Lyndsey had Cystic Fibrosis and she passed away when she was 11 years old,”GoFundMe fundraising campaign to support Waldroup’s funeral read. “Lance was also close to his brother Lamar and they did everything together. His brother Lamar also had Cystic Fibrosis and had to have a lung transplant. Lamar lived for 1 1/2 years with the lung transplant and did pass away when he was 20 years old.”
